> On Sun, Nov 9, 2008 at 1:47 PM, Tommy Nordgren <email@hidden> wrote:
>> +(NSAffineTransform *) transformRotatedAroundPoint:(NSPoint) p
>> degrees:(CGFloat) deg;
>
> Please be aware that rotation around a point other than the origin is
> not a linear transformation.  This may be why such functionality was
> omitted from NSAffineTransform.

That's not so. Any affine transform is a linear transformation, and
rotation around a point can certainly be represented as an affine
transform.

Most likely the reason why NSAffineTransform doesn't have this
functionality is because NSAffineTransform simply provides the basic
building blocks, and rotation about a point is actually a combination
of those basics.
